    What Agents Actually Check

    Melbourne real estate agents follow a systematic inspection process. They typically start at the entry and work room by room, checking:

    • Kitchen: oven interior, rangehood, stovetop, splashback, cupboard exteriors, sink and taps
    • Bathrooms: shower screens, tiles and grout, toilet, mirrors, exhaust fans
    • Living areas: skirting boards, cornices, light switches, power points, windows and tracks
    • Bedrooms: inside cupboards, drawers, window tracks, carpet edges

    Common Missed Spots

    The areas most frequently flagged in Melbourne inspections include:

    1. Oven interior and racks - often glossed over but always checked
    2. Shower screen soap scum and grout discolouration
    3. Skirting boards and architraves
    4. Window tracks and sills
    5. Light fittings and switch plates

    Preparation Timeline

    Start your end of lease cleaning preparation at least 2 weeks before your move-out date. This gives you time to: - Deep clean high-usage areas first - Address any maintenance issues - Schedule professional cleaning for the final stage - Do a pre-inspection walkthrough
